Artificial intelligence (AI) brain mag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) lesion detection involves the use of AI algorithms to automatically identify abnormal lesions in brain MRI scans. This technology enhances diagnostic accuracy by analyzing complex imaging patterns that may be challenging for clinicians to detect consistently. It facilitates faster clinical decision-making and supports early detection of neurological diseases.
The key components of artificial intelligence (AI) brain MRI lesion detection include software, hardware, and services. Software consists of AI-driven platforms and algorithms that analyze brain MRI scans to automatically detect, classify, and interpret abnormalities. Lesion categories include tumors, vascular lesions, demyelinating lesions, traumatic lesions, and others. Imaging modalities include 2D MRI, 3D MRI, and others. Applications include tumor detection, multiple sclerosis evaluation, stroke assessment, traumatic brain injury, and more, with primary users being hospitals, diagnostic imaging centers, research institutions, and others.

The AI brain MRI lesion detection market size has grown exponentially in recent years. It will grow from $1.00 billion in 2025 to $1.22 billion in 2026 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 22.2%. The growth in the historic period can be attributed to increasing use of MRI in neurology, growing adoption of digital radiology, rising incidence of brain tumors and stroke, expanding hospital investments in imaging systems, increasing need for early disease diagnosis.
The AI brain MRI lesion detection market size is expected to see exponential growth in the next few years. It will grow to $2.69 billion in 2030 at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 21.9%. The growth in the forecast period can be attributed to growing demand for AI-enabled diagnostics, rising government support for healthcare AI, expanding adoption of cloud medical imaging, increasing integration of AI with PACS systems, rising investment in tele-radiology solutions. The increasing prevalence of neurological disorders is expected to propel the growth of the artificial intelligence (AI) brain MRI lesion detection market going forward. Neurological disorders are medical conditions that affect the brain, spinal cord, and nerves, disrupting normal nervous system function and leading to impairments in movement, cognition, sensation, behavior, or overall bodily control. The rising prevalence of neurological disorders is driven by unhealthy lifestyle habits, including poor diet, physical inactivity, smoking, excessive alcohol consumption, and chronic stress. AI brain MRI lesion detection supports patients with neurological disorders by enabling faster and more accurate identification of brain abnormalities, facilitating early diagnosis, personalized treatment planning, and improved overall patient outcomes. For instance, in April 2024, according to the National Institutes of Health (NIH), a US-based government's premier biomedical research agency, an estimated 6.9 million Americans aged 65 and older are currently living with Alzheimer's dementia, and this figure is projected to nearly double to 13.8 million by 2060. Therefore, the increasing prevalence of neurological disorders drives the artificial intelligence (AI) brain MRI lesion detection market.
Leading companies operating in the artificial intelligence (AI) brain MRI lesion detection market are focusing on developing innovative solutions, such as AI-powered contrast enhancement systems, to improve early detection of subtle brain abnormalities and enhance diagnostic accuracy. AI-powered contrast enhancement systems use advanced algorithms to increase lesion visibility on contrast-enhanced MRI scans, improving lesion-to-brain and contrast-to-noise ratios without modifying standard acquisition protocols. For instance, in October 2024, Bracco Diagnostics, a US-based medical imaging company, and Subtle Medical, a US-based AI healthcare company, launched AiMIFY software. This AI-based brain MRI enhancement tool amplifies contrast enhancement up to two times compared with standard gadolinium-based imaging and improves the visibility of lesions while maintaining existing scanning workflows. This launch represents a significant technological advancement by integrating AI with conventional imaging, bridging advanced computational analysis with clinical radiology practice. It offers a scalable, efficient solution for enhancing diagnostic confidence and early lesion detection in neurological imaging.
In September 2025, GE HealthCare, a US-based key player in medical imaging systems, AI-enabled diagnostics, and healthcare solutions, acquired icometrix for an undisclosed amount. Through this acquisition, GE HealthCare aims to strengthen its neurology portfolio and integrate icometrix's AI-powered brain imaging analysis (icobrain platform) into its MRI systems to support detection and quantification of neurological abnormalities, including Alzheimer's-related imaging biomarkers. icometrix is a Belgium-based provider of AI-driven brain imaging analysis solutions that assist in the detection and monitoring of neurological disorders via MRI.

North America was the largest region in the AI brain MRI lesion detection market in 2025. Asia-Pacific is expected to be the fastest-growing region in the forecast period.
